NH Credit Card Debt County by County

A new study from SmartAsset uncovers the places in New Hampshire where people hold the least credit card debt. The study analyzed counties across the country to determine where people held the least credit card debt relative to income and wealth.

Below, check out the counties in New Hampshire with the least per capita credit card debt: 

Rank

County

Income

Wealth

CC Debt

% of Income

% of Wealth

Index

1

Rockingham  

$41,449

$68,135

$3,875

9.3 %

5.7 %

88.79

2

Sullivan

$30,552

$35,487

$2,602

8.5 %

7.3 %

88.31

3

Carroll

$33,481

$51,805

$3,269

9.8 %

6.3 %

87.00

4

Belknap

$32,501

$44,735

$3,152

9.7 %

7.0 %

86.11

5

Cheshire

$30,935

$39,112

$2,960

9.6 %

7.6 %

85.67

6

Grafton

$33,964

$34,131

$3,074

9.1 %

9.0 %

84.79

7

Merrimack

$32,848

$41,143

$3,261

9.9 %

7.9 %

84.37

8

Hillsborough

$36,012

$44,692

$3,579

9.9 %

8.0 %

84.24

9

Coos

$25,467

$31,733

$2,566

10.1 %

8.1 %

83.82

10

Strafford

$30,598

$27,535

$3,148

10.3 %

11.4 %

78.65
